Debian

Ubuntu 領先於 Debian 不穩定

  • January 4, 2022

除了 debian stable 之外,testing 和 stable 分支還包含更新版本的軟體。Ubuntu 採用了不穩定的版本並維護了自己的發布系統。但我的觀點是例如 KDE。KDE 19 出現在 Kubuntu 最新,而 debian 不穩定仍然停留在 17。所以如果它基於 Debian 不穩定,為什麼 Debian 落後這麼多版本?

Ubuntu 打包系統有什麼不同嗎?您還可以建議任何基於 Ubuntu 的“滾動”發行版(比如 debian 不穩定正在滾動)嗎?

KDE Plasma 5.19 目前在 Debian 實驗版中可用。Ubuntu 基於 Debian,但它不是 1:1 副本,存在差異,Ubuntu 軟體包維護者可以決定在 Ubuntu 中打包更新(或舊)版本。如果你想要一個基於 Ubuntu 的滾動發行版,你可以使用rolling rhino tool

Ubuntu 採用了不穩定的版本並維護了自己的發布系統。

這實在是過於簡單化了。每個 Ubuntu 版本都首先基於之前的 Ubuntu 版本。Debian 和 Ubuntu 有自己的開發人員,有自己的優先級,許多開發人員在圍欄的兩邊都做一些事情,但絕不是全部。

對於 Ubuntu 發布週期的一部分,有一個自動化過程,可以將軟體包從 Debian Unstable 導入到 Ubuntu 中,其中沒有特定於 Ubuntu 的修改。還有一個半自動系統,用於將 Debian 的更改合併到具有 Ubuntu 特定修改的 Ubuntu 軟體包中。

但是,在另一個方向上沒有自動流程。除非有人明確將它們上傳到 Debian,否則源自 Ubuntu 的更新不會進入 Debian。

Ubuntu 打包系統有什麼不同嗎?

技術方面非常相似。社會/政治方面非常不同。Debian 非常以維護者為中心(儘管比以前少了),而 Ubuntu 根本沒有包的個人維護者的概念。

在這種情況下,雖然我懷疑問題只是缺乏人力,但我一直聽到有人抱怨 Debian 中的 KDE 團隊人手不足很長一段時間。

您還可以建議任何基於 Ubuntu 的“滾動”發行版(比如 debian 不穩定正在滾動)嗎?

Debian 或 Ubuntu 都沒有真正的滾動版本。他們當然有開發版本,但是在這些開發版本中發生的事情是循環的,有一段時間的定期開發,然後是逐漸嚴格的凍結以準備穩定版本,然後在穩定版本發生後進行追趕。

“不穩定”和“測試”的 Ubuntu 等價物本質上是目前開發版本的“提議”和“發布”口袋。

Debian 和 Ubuntu 之間的一個很大區別是,在 Ubuntu 中,週期壓縮得更多。Debian 在預發布凍結過程上花費的時間與 Ubuntu 在整個發布週期上花費的時間一樣長。

引用自:https://unix.stackexchange.com/questions/616991